Default 2006 Cayman S

Just had this roof rack fabricated by Trophy Performance. I don't have space or budget to maintain a trailer so this gets me to the track. 18" OZ wheels with Nitto tires on the roof. Ready to roll to Chuckwalla Valley Raceway tomorrow for a Monday DE.


Custom carrier attached to Porsche rack.



Holds my 18" OZ wheels.



There goes my mileage!



Cotter pins prevent road trip fail.
